What Are Mitochondria?

Mitochondria are double-membraned organelles discovered in most eukaryotic cells. Their main function is to convert nutrients into adenosine triphosphate (ATP), the energy currency of the cell. Beyond energy production, mitochondria also play functions in signaling, cellular distinction, cell death, and preserving cellular health.

As people age, mitochondrial function tends to decline, leading to decreased energy levels and increased vulnerability to various illness. This decline can originate from a combination of genetic aspects, ecological stressors, and lifestyle options, underscoring the importance of supporting mitochondrial health through lifestyle and diet.

1. Coenzyme Q10 (CoQ10)

CoQ10 is a fat-soluble anti-oxidant that plays a critical role in mitochondrial function by facilitating ATP production. This supplement has actually been associated with enhanced energy levels, particularly in individuals with persistent tiredness or those taking statins, which can deplete natural CoQ10 levels.

2. Alpha-Lipoic Acid

Alpha-lipoic acid is another effective antioxidant that assists regenerate other anti-oxidants, such as vitamins C and E. It aids in mitochondrial metabolism by improving glucose utilization and improving energy efficiency, making it an important supplement for professional athletes and those with metabolic disorders.

3. L-Carnitine

L-Carnitine supports energy production by transporting fatty acids into mitochondria for oxidation. This supplement might benefit endurance athletes or anyone seeking to enhance their overall physical efficiency.

4. Acetyl-L-Carnitine

Acetyl-L-carnitine, a more bioavailable type of L-carnitine, has actually been revealed to have neuroprotective homes alongside its advantages for basal metabolism. It’s often suggested for cognitive support and may help fight age-related cognitive decrease.

5. Pterostilbene

Pterostilbene, a compound discovered in blueberries, has actually acquired attention for its prospective mitochondrial benefits. Its system includes the activation of sirtuins, proteins that play an essential function in cellular health and longevity.

6. Magnesium

This necessary mineral is vital for energy production and the proper performance of mitochondria. Magnesium deficiency can cause reduced ATP production, supporting the argument for supplements to boost mitochondrial function.

7. Resveratrol

Known for its association with the benefits of red wine, resveratrol might boost mitochondrial biogenesis and function. Its activation of SIRT1 has ramifications for cellular health, longevity, and improved metabolic function.

8. NAD+ Precursors (e.g., NMN, NR)

Nicotinamide adenine dinucleotide (NAD+) is essential to energy production in mitochondria. Supplementing with its precursors, like Nicotinamide riboside (NR) or Nicotinamide mononucleotide (NMN), has revealed pledge in boosting NAD+ levels, consequently boosting mitochondrial effectiveness and vigor.
